diff --git a/docker-compose.yml b/docker-compose.yml new file mode 100644 index 0000000..a93e8dd --- /dev/null +++ b/docker-compose.yml @@ -0,0 +1,24 @@ +version: '3' + +services: + + output-service-postgres: + image: "postgres:13" + restart: "always" + volumes: + - "sample-service-data:/var/lib/postgresql/data" + ports: + - "127.0.0.1:54321:5432" + environment: + POSTGRES_USER: "sample-service" + POSTGRES_PASSWORD: "sample-service" + POSTGRES_DB: "sample-service" + + rabbitmq: + image: "registry.kmlabz.com/birbnetes/rabbitmq-federation" + ports: + - "127.0.0.1:15672:15672" + - "127.0.0.1:5672:5672" + +volumes: + ktor-data: \ No newline at end of file diff --git a/src/main/kotlin/config/EnvConfig.kt b/src/main/kotlin/config/EnvConfig.kt index 86b2673..21e9f1b 100644 --- a/src/main/kotlin/config/EnvConfig.kt +++ b/src/main/kotlin/config/EnvConfig.kt @@ -2,10 +2,10 @@ package config data class EnvConfig ( var mqHost: String = System.getenv("MQ_HOST") ?: "localhost", - var mqUserName: String = System.getenv("MQ_USERNAME") ?: "rabbitmq", + var mqUserName: String = System.getenv("MQ_USERNAME") ?: "user", var mqPassWord: String = System.getenv("MQ_PASSWORD") ?: "rabbitmq", - var mqExchange: String = System.getenv("MQ_EXCHANGE") ?: "rabbitmq", - var dbJdbc: String = System.getenv("DB_JDBC") ?: "input", - var dbUsername: String = System.getenv("DB_USERNAME") ?: "output", - var dbPassowrd: String = System.getenv("DB_PASSOWRD") ?: "output" + var mqExchange: String = System.getenv("MQ_EXCHANGE") ?: "sample", + var dbJdbc: String = System.getenv("DB_JDBC") ?: "jdbc:postgresql://localhost:5432/sample-service", + var dbUsername: String = System.getenv("DB_USERNAME") ?: "sample-service", + var dbPassowrd: String = System.getenv("DB_PASSOWRD") ?: "sample-service" ) \ No newline at end of file